Output 07beafec5956ac2aa5f14a862a42e89d6b70498d583253c77d1174d0d1b3115e:1

value
4028917
script pubkey
OP_0 OP_PUSHBYTES_20 eadd183bcf1deb46de7bed4bf4a8599bbe1bef9d
address
bc1qatw3sw70rh45dhnma49lf2zenwlphmuays297s
transaction
07beafec5956ac2aa5f14a862a42e89d6b70498d583253c77d1174d0d1b3115e
confirmations
168942
spent
true